In an experiment designed to measurethe speed of light, a laser is aimed at a mirror that is 47.0 kmdue north. A detector is placed 120 m due east of the laser. Themirror is to be aligned so that light from the laser refelects intothe detector. (a) When properly aligned, whatangle should the normal to the surface of the mirror make with duesouth? (b) Suppose the mirror is misaligned, sothat the actual angle between the normal to the surface and duesouth is too large by 0.0030°. By how many meters (due east)will the reflected ray miss the detector?
